Britney Spears is standing by her decision to stand through a sunroof — literally.

The pop icon, 44, sent onlookers into a frenzy Thursday when she was photographed rising fully upright through the sunroof of a black Mercedes SUV as it cruised down the 101 Freeway near Studio City at roughly 45 mph, according to the Daily Mail.

Spears reportedly climbed out of the vehicle while it was traveling in traffic near Coldwater Canyon, stretching her arms across the roofline as her blonde hair whipped in the wind. Witnesses said she remained above the roof for close to two minutes before the SUV exited the freeway and pulled into a nearby gas station.

Now a source close to the singer is speaking out to defend the freeway stunt, insisting there was nothing sinister behind it.

“Britney just went through the sunroof for a quick moment, she wanted to see what the traffic was about up ahead because the cars came to a stop,” the source told the Daily Mail. “She wanted to see how long they would be delayed.”

The insider went further, framing the moment as an innocent throwback to Spears’ childhood.

“She used to do this all the time as a kid growing up in the South, she loves having the warm wind blow through her hair in the summer, it’s fun,” the source said. “She is having a fun summer and is happy, she is in a good place. If it’s illegal to put your head through a sunroof, she doesn’t know it! She didn’t mean to do anything bad.”

The photos have taken on extra weight given the timing. Spears was arrested on DUI-related charges in March, and the case was resolved in May when she pleaded guilty to a reduced “wet reckless” charge. She was sentenced to 12 months of probation, hit with a fine, and ordered to complete a DUI education course.

Spears also addressed the moment herself on Instagram, posting cryptically that she was “arching my back to the heavens to god trying to get back all the years I missed.”

She was not driving during the freeway incident.
